My best estimate is still 4-5 wins if there are a couple of surprises.

Cribbs will be a show unto himself. The receivers should be better and Alston back and healthy will be a big plus. I think a lot of the league is overlooking him since he was injured last year. Add in the recruits and the offense under a new coordinator looks potentially potent.

The D is a big question. Hopefully, Pees taking over will improve it, but they may have to win some shootouts and hope that they get the ball last.

Pees had a hard row to hoe with this program. Wins aside, they have improved, but the league has passed them. Last year the injuries bit them. Let's hope that he has recruited some depth and they can rebound.

The problem is that the schedule is hell. Let's face it. Pitt and Penn State are money, blow out games that we hope no one gets injured in. Add in UCF, Marshall and BG, oh man. 03-banghead

Most likely wins are:

YSU -Without Tresell, they are not the same program. It will be a battle, but I see a big crowd for the home opener and a win.

Buffalo - Last game of the season. If they lose to them again, Pees is fired. 05-nono


Winnable
UConn - Paybacks are a ***** for these guys. Rack'm up Joshua!

Ball State - Homecoming, same point in their program as we are.

OU - Tough on the road, but they have won there and their offense, ehh.

Upset special -
Akron - Hate the Zips! 03-razz Been screwed at the Bowl too many times in the last 10 years. Payback time boys. Big crowd! Big game! About time they returned this game to where it should be.

I agree the Kent -YSU game will be a battle, should be a good one. I think YSU has won the last 3 against Kent. We will have a good idea how the season will go after the Kent game. I think the teams are evenly matched, YSU will have to contain Cribbs to win.

I look for YSU to get back to the playoffs this year, 8 starters on O return, and 5 on D from 7-4 last year. We are very deep in the backfield with speed and power, like the early 90's with Smith and Clark. Big question is still QB, IMO still not decided from last season. I think Cincy transfer Luis Gonzales will take the job in summer camp.

The Flash is right when he said YSU is not the same w/o Tressel.
As seen with OSU last season, he took his magic with him. This will be a make or break year for YSU coach Heacock. He is 15-7 in his first 2 years which isn't bad, but the bar is set high at YSU and no playoffs is a disappointing season.
